| """ReAct planning loop with tiered reflection and forced replanning.
|
|
|
| Loop shape: THINK (LLM) -> ACT (tool) -> OBSERVE -> REFLECT -> repeat/finish
|
|
|
| Reflection is tiered to conserve budget:
|
| Tier 1 (free, deterministic): tool errors, empty results, and repeated
|
| identical actions are flagged as no-progress by code, not the LLM.
|
| Tier 2 (piggybacked): the next THINK call must include a `progress_check`
|
| field, so LLM-side reflection costs zero extra calls.
|
|
|
| When no-progress is detected, a REPLAN notice is injected into the
|
| conversation and the step is marked `replanned` in the trace.
|
| """

| class LoopDetector:
|
| """Flags the agent as stuck when it repeats the same (tool, args) call."""
|
|
|
| def __init__(self):
|
| self.seen: list[str] = []
|
|
|
| def signature(self, action: dict) -> str:
|
| return json.dumps(
|
| {"tool": action.get("tool"), "args": action.get("args", {})},
|
| sort_keys=True,
|
| )
|
|
|
| def is_repeat(self, action: dict) -> bool:
|
| return self.signature(action) in self.seen
|
|
|
| def record(self, action: dict) -> None:
|
| self.seen.append(self.signature(action))
